Donna J. Muggelberg's Obituary
Donna J. Muggelberg, age 74, of China Twp., passed away June 27, 2015 peacefully after a short illness. She was born on November 20, 1940 in Richmond to the late Donald and Alice Bauman. She married William Muggelberg on October 17, 1959 in Adair. She belonged to St. Matthews U.C.C. in Adair for many years. She enjoyed traveling up north to the family cabin in Harrison and spending winters in Florida.
She is survived by her husband; William Muggelberg, Sr., children; Christine (Dale) Dexter, William Muggelberg, Jr., and Brenda (Larry) Spencer. She is also survived by her grandchildren; Megan Straub, Dale W. Dexter, Justine (Jacob) Doss, William Muggelberg, III, Tyler (Katherine) Spencer, Shelby Muggelberg, Connor Spencer, and Sierra Liebetreu, great-grandson; Ryan Spencer, sister; Jacqueline Maske, and several nieces, nephews, cousins, and friends.
She was preceded in death by a grandson and sister; Carol Meyers.
Services will be held at 11:00 a.m. on Wednesday, July 1 at Young Funeral Home, China Twp. Interment will be at Rosehill Cemetery, East China. Visiting hours will be Tuesday from 2:00 to 9:00 p.m. and Wednesday 10:00 to 11:00 a.m. prior to the service.
